Pre-requisite and co-requisite courses

• Senate decision of March 2010: students must satisfy the prerequisites listed in the calendar

• No special approvals or exceptions.• FNS, DEF, INC, PEND do not satisfy prerequisite

requirements.• Conditional or Readmitted: Must have repeated

courses with D-range grades and get C- or better.• Follow the recommended course sequence.• Capstone: Prerequisites strictly enforced!• De-registration software.

200-before-400 Rule

• CEAB: take low-level courses before high-level courses.

• Calendar: 200-level before 400-level courses

• Capstone: no 200 level course at the same time as the Capstone project course.

Capstone (490) Project

• Students can’t register until a graduation audit is done.• The student must be a potential graduate for the next

convocation.• No registration without pre-requisites.• Readmitted students must repeat Ds and replace them

with Cs for 490 prerequisites.• No 200 level course can be taken while taking 490.

Beware: D-range grades

• A D range grade is NOT a passing grade.

• D-grades bring students in Failed or Conditional standing (GPA=1 for D)

• Students must repeat classes with D-range grades (if in Failed or Conditional standing)

Academic Code of Conduct• Students must submit an “Expectations of Originality” form with

all assignments, project reports, lab reports.READ what is printed on page 2:

Students “may not use solutions to assignments of other past or present students/instructors of this course or of any other course.”

• Team project = team’s responsibility:• Each team member is responsible for the rest of the team. • Each team member is responsible for each submission.

• Signature = responsibility:• Read a document BEFORE you sign it. • Do NOT sign the “Expectations” in advance.

• Academic Code of Conduct:• A student must not give a copy of his/her work to another student if

there is the possibility that the student will submit the work as his/her own.

• A student must not plagiarize: copy another student’s work, copy text from the internet, etc.
